Oil palm fruit production in East Kalimantan continues to increase in line with high market demand. This situation demands efficient transportation facilities to transport the harvest from plantation areas. Furthermore, annual forest fires, particularly in peatland areas, are often difficult to manage due to limited land access. Based on these two challenges, this study proposes the design of a multipurpose vessel capable of both transporting oil palm fruit and supporting firefighting. The vessel is designed with main dimensions of L = 20 m, B = 4.9 m, H = 2 m, T = 1.5 m, and an operating speed of 8 knots. The cargo hold has a carrying capacity of 67.3 tons with a single trip distance of 12.3 km. The main innovation developed is a conveyor belt with hydraulic arms to increase the efficiency of the oil palm fruit loading and unloading process in the plantation area. Furthermore, the vessel is equipped with an external firefighting system with a capacity of 90 m³/hour with a horizontal spray range of 30 meters and a vertical height of 20 meters. The fire monitor operates using 7 kW of power to generate sufficient pressure to extinguish fires in areas difficult to reach from the riverbank. This multipurpose vessel is designed to provide an integrated solution for the oil palm plantation logistics chain while improving the response to forest fires in the Muara Kaman District.
